摘要
在配电自动化系统的设计中,为合理配置终端模块并满足一定的经济性要求,将对可靠率要求不同的供电区域进行分类。根据不同的馈线类型,不同的接线方式,结合配电自动化系统的建设原则,对配电终端模块的数量和功能提出了基于供电可靠性的配制方法,并找出配置过程中的影响因素。针对江西省上饶市城区配电网做了实例分析,验证了所提理论方法的实用性和可行性。
In order to allocate terminal modules rationally and satisfy certain economical requirements,this paper classified the power supply regions based on the requirement of power supply reliability in progress of distribution automation system designing. According to different feeder types and modes of connection,combined with the construction principles of distribution automation system,this paper proposed a specific configuration method based on the power supply reliability to the number and the function of distribution terminal units,and found influence factors in the configuration process at the same time. In view of the urban distribution network located in Shangrao,Jiangxi province to do some instance analysis,the result validated the practicability and the feasibility of the method we proposed.
